INJECTION PUMP (HIGH-PRESSURE PUMP)
The injection pump, located at the front of the engine between the cylinder heads, has two pumping chambers and is chain-driven from the crankshaft. A high-pressure check valve built into the pump prevents damage from over pressure.
fuel injection pump – pressurizes fuel to high pressure. high-pressure pipe – sends fuel to the injection nozzle. injection nozzle – injects the fuel into the cylinder. feed pump – sucks fuel from the fuel tank.
Each element of the pump consists of a cam-driven plunger, delivery valve, and the governor assembly. The purpose of the governor is to control the volume of the fuel delivered by the plunger to a cylinder. It is attained by rotating the plunger with the helical groove with respect to the spill orifice.

I have a John Deere 2020 diesel. I can’t get the fuel pump off
ANSWER : Requires a two screw puller with a 1 1/4″ spread between them. Just pulls off like any other gear off a keyed shaft.
